Amongst these important experts, the Level 2 Electrician stands apart as a highly specialized and essential tradesperson. Far beyond the scope of a general electrician, a Level 2, or "Service Provider," possesses special permissions and proficiency that are vital for keeping and expanding the vast electrical networks that power our communities.

To genuinely understand the depth of their role, one should initially grasp the tiered system of electrical licensing. A general electrician, while extremely skilled, generally works on the consumer's side of the meter, managing installations, repair work, and upkeep within homes and businesses. A Level 2 Electrician, however, operates on the supply side, dealing directly with the poles, wires, and infrastructure that provide electrical energy from the grid to the point of connection. This difference is important, as it includes working with live high-voltage systems and requires a meticulous adherence to safety procedures and regulative standards.

The journey to ending up being a Level 2 Service Provider is difficult and requiring, showing the gravity of the duties they undertake. It starts with the fundamental trade certification-- a Certificate III in Electrotechnology Electrician-- followed by a number of years of useful experience. When a proficient general electrician, the aiming Level 2 then embarks on additional specialized training and evaluation. This advanced training covers a comprehensive series of proficiencies, consisting of overhead and underground service work, metering, and disconnections/reconnections. The responsibilities of these specialized electricians are diverse and significant. They are the ones you call when your power has been disconnected and needs to be re-established. They install brand-new service lines for residential and commercial developments, guaranteeing a safe and certified connection to the primary grid. When an overhead powerline requires upgrading or transferring, it's the Level 2 Electrician who climbs up the pole, navigating complex electrical wiring and sticking to rigorous safety procedures to complete the work. They are also important in keeping the integrity of the network, responding to emergencies like fallen powerlines, and performing vital fault finding and repair work that keep the lights on for numerous homes and services.

Consider, for example, a new housing estate blossoming on the urban fringe. Before the first brick is laid, a Level 2 Provider will be on site, developing the required electrical infrastructure. This includes whatever from setting up poles and running brand-new cable televisions to connecting the entire advancement to the existing network. Their precise work ensures that each new home receives a trusted and safe power supply from day one.

Furthermore, these electricians play an essential function in the nation's shift to renewable resource. As more homes and businesses welcome solar power, it's the Level 2 Electrician who connects these systems to the grid, guaranteeing bidirectional power flow and compliance with network guidelines. They are at the leading edge of integrating brand-new innovations, helping to build a more sustainable energy future.

The work is not without its perils. Running with live electrical systems, often at height or in challenging weather conditions, demands a steadfast commitment to safety. Comprehensive training in risk evaluation, lockout/tagout treatments, and emergency action is critical. These experts are equipped with specialized tools and personal protective equipment, and their work is meticulously prepared and executed to reduce any possible risks. The strenuous safety culture within the market is a testament to the high-stakes nature of their everyday jobs.
